Output 5e6ec48da75771c8c2ec0b2aedec5a3f5879e66bbda7dcda846362ed87bd64fd:1

value
40953
script pubkey
OP_HASH160 OP_PUSHBYTES_20 57cdc087c37bdcdf55dd66d49a3ec8d3eee4039b OP_EQUAL
address
39hHC8vzwC353HuymRJ33Vy4xU3oeMp4Ca
transaction
5e6ec48da75771c8c2ec0b2aedec5a3f5879e66bbda7dcda846362ed87bd64fd
confirmations
234619
spent
true